Given a 16x2 input character hexadecimal array representing the AES state, execute the AES algorithm MixColumns() transformation and output a 16x2 character hexadecimal array.
Refer to this link: https://csrc.nist.gov/csrc/media/publications/fips/197/final/documents/fips-197.pdf
For example:
stateI=['e3';'38';'2d';'8e';'60';'8d';'3e';'38';'15';'f4';'a7';'88';'e3';'f4';'06';'1a']; stateO=['36';'6a';'08';'2c';'4a';'1b';'d9';'63';'02';'9c';'37';'67';'c6';'00';'35';'f8'];
